Prerequisites: Before You Start

Understand the complete vend scenario on CCI coffee machines - from power-on and price initialisation through product selection, authorisation, settlement, and dispense.

ℹ️
What is CCI? CCI (Coffee Connection Interface) is a communication protocol used by coffee machines to interact with a Nayax payment device. The Nayax device handles authorisation and settlement on behalf of the machine.
  • A Nayax payment device is physically connected to the CCI coffee machine.
  • The machine and device are online and communicating.
  • You know whether your machine operates on CCI Level 1 (server-managed prices) or CCI Level 3 (machine-managed prices). If unsure, contact your Nayax distributor or Nayax Support.
⚠️
Price "0" is not supported. Products with a price of 0 configured in Nayax Core will cause transaction failures. Every product in the product map must have a value greater than 0.
